Alcoa is set to release its Q2 2024 results soon, with expectations of strong performance driven by rising aluminum prices. Despite challenges in production, including the full curtailment of a refinery in Australia, Alcoa has seen an uptick in aluminum prices due to supply uncertainties and strong demand from various sectors. The company’s revenues are expected to exceed consensus estimates, showing a 2% increase year-over-year, with a net loss per share that is slightly better than last year’s results.
Aluminum prices have been on the rise in recent months, supported by factors such as supply disruptions and increased demand from key industries like automotive and electrical. While prices have dipped slightly, the overall outlook for Alcoa remains positive due to ongoing demand and production trends. Despite facing challenges in production at various facilities, the company’s strong balance sheet and focus on productivity improvements are expected to drive future growth.
